This position is FT 40 hours per week with a variable weekly schedule. Three weeks rotating between 0700-1530, 0800-1700, and 0830-1700. The Patient Services Specialist will exemplify caring and compassionate customer service to create an excellent patient experience. They will provide exemplary interpersonal skills and the ability to interact with patients and families in a wide variety of sensitive situations. This role demonstrates critical thinking skills and decisive judgment in an often-hectic environment and possesses the ability to work cohesively on a team and independently with minimal supervision. The specialist manages patient registration, insurance verification, scheduling, collection and cash receipting, arrival and/or departure desk activities according to standards and guidelines ensuring accuracy and an outstanding patient experience. They will encourage patient utilization of front-end technology during the registration process, enter and maintain confidential and accurate patient information including patient insurance, billing, and payment information throughout the patient encounter, and assist with billing functions accurately and/or direct to the appropriate billing office. The role also demonstrates proficiency of emergency codes and appropriate responses, as well as applicable federal and state healthcare regulations. Additionally, the specialist will monitor inventory and stock medications, narcotics, and emergency medications/equipment.
